IMO, i think its Selling approach, It can't be industrial. It can't be Production because they advertise it. It can't be Marketing becuase the major focus of marketing is finding what consumers want and satisfying it. No where does it say any market research or we don't even know if consumers want shirts that stain???

Selling approach because they make product and just try to sell it, and by running an advertising camapaign (with no mention of who they market it to)
